首页 > 其他分享 >最好用的数据分析方法有什么?

最好用的数据分析方法有什么?

时间:2023-09-14 11:48:55浏览次数:37  
标签:数据分析 分析 方法 回归 聚类 数据 最好

编辑搜图

在数据分析领域,有多种方法可以用来处理和分析数据。以下是一些常用的数据分析方法,详细介绍如下:

描述统计分析:描述统计分析是对数据进行整体概括和描述的方法。它包括了数据的中心趋势(均值、中位数、众数)、数据的离散程度(方差、标准差、极差)以及数据的分布情况(频率分布表、直方图等)。通过描述统计分析,我们可以了解数据的基本特征和整体趋势。

探索性数据分析(EDA):EDA是通过可视化和统计工具来探索数据的内在结构和关系的方法。它可以帮助我们发现数据中的模式、异常值、缺失值等问题,并提供数据分析的初步见解。EDA常用的方法包括散点图、箱线图、直方图、相关系数分析等。

假设检验:假设检验是用来验证研究假设是否成立的方法。它对比样本数据与假设的期望结果,通过计算统计指标和进行显著性检验,判断样本数据是否支持或反驳假设。常见的假设检验方法有T检验、方差分析、卡方检验等。

回归分析:回归分析用于建立变量之间的关系模型。它通过对自变量与因变量之间的关系进行建模和拟合,得出对因变量的预测或解释。常见的回归分析方法包括线性回归、逻辑回归、多元回归等。

时间序列分析:时间序列分析用于研究数据随时间变化的趋势和周期性。它可以帮助我们识别趋势、季节性变动、周期性变动以及异常点,从而进行时间序列的预测和分析。常用的时间序列分析方法有移动平均、指数平滑、自回归移动平均模型(ARMA)等。

聚类分析:聚类分析是将数据集中的对象划分为相似组的方法。通过计算对象之间的相似性或距离,将相似的对象聚集在一起形成簇。聚类分析可以帮助我们发现数据中的潜在模式和群组,用于分类、市场细分、客户分析等。常见的聚类方法有K均值聚类、层次聚类等。

主成分分析(PCA):PCA是一种降低数据维度的方法。它通过线性变换将原始高维数据转换为低维特征空间,保留了数据中的最重要信息。PCA可以帮助我们发现数据中的主要变量、降低维度、可视化数据等。

关联规则挖掘:关联规则挖掘用于发现数据中的频繁项集和关联规则。它可以帮助我们了解数据中的相关性和关联性,从而进行市场篮子分析、交叉销售分析等。常用的关联规则挖掘方法有Apriori算法、FP-Growth算法等。

机器学习:机器学习是通过算法和模型来让机器自动学习和预测的方法。在数据分析中,机器学习可以用于分类、回归、聚类、推荐系统等任务。常见的机器学习算法包括决策树、支持向量机、随机森林、神经网络等。

自然语言处理(NLP):NLP是用于分析和处理文本数据的方法。它可以帮助我们提取关键词、情感分析、文本分类等。常见的NLP方法包括词袋模型、TF-IDF、Word2Vec等。

以上介绍了一些常用的数据分析方法,每种方法在不同场景下都有其适用性和局限性。为了选择最合适的方法,需要根据具体问题和数据特点进行综合考虑,并结合实际业务需求来进行分析和解释。

标签:数据分析,分析,方法,回归,聚类,数据,最好
From: https://www.cnblogs.com/datainside/p/17702104.html

相关文章

  • 有什么巨好用Excel数据分析技巧?
    当涉及Excel数据分析时,以下是一些非常实用的技巧和功能,供您参考。这里将为您提供关于数据整理、数据清洗、统计分析、可视化和高级分析等方面的技巧。一、数据整理与清洗:导入数据:使用Excel的数据导入功能,将外部数据源(如文本文件、数据库等)导入到工作表中。数据筛选:利用Exce......
  • linux下端口被占用及解除方法
    linux下端口被占用及解除方法1、查看端口是否被占用:netstat-anp|grep8888//查看8888端口的占用情况出现如下情况说明被占用:2、查看占用此端口的进程PIDlsof-i:2001结果如下:3、杀死进程kill-94110#4110为进程ID至此端口已解除占用啦......
  • AES解密控制台打印出乱码解决方法
    使用其它方法控制台一直打印出乱码,后来使用了这种方法,一下就解决乱码问题。代码如下:fromCrypto.CipherimportAESfrombinasciiimporta2b_hexdefungenerateAES(key,text):aes=AES.new(str.encode(key),AES.MODE_ECB)aes_text=aes.decrypt(a2b_hex(text)).decode(......
  • 可视化图表组件之股票数据分析应用
    股市是市场经济的必然产物,在一个国家的金融领域之中有着举足轻重的地位。在过去,人们对于市场走势的把握主要依赖于经验和直觉,往往容易受到主观因素的影响,导致决策上出现偏差。如今,通过数据可视化呈现,便可将历年数据和市场情报进行深度挖掘、分析,从中找到规律和趋势,帮助用户做出更......
  • 判断FXTM富拓外汇真假方法,投资者体验心得!
    国内外汇行业鱼龙混杂,良莠不齐,导致很多别有用心之人有很多可乘之机。所以经常会有很多朋友来咨询我,富拓外汇这个平台是真的吗?我们该怎么判断呢?下面我就给大家分享下我使用富拓交易平台的感受,希望能帮助你们解答这一问题。在我进入富拓外汇的初期,富拓外汇经常会为小白不定期举办网上......
  • 面向对象魔术方法
    目录1.__setattr__如何使用2.__dict__如何使用1.__setattr__如何使用setattr是Python中的一个特殊方法(魔术方法),用于自定义对象的属性赋值操作。当您尝试设置对象的属性时,Python会自动调用setattr方法,允许您在属性赋值时添加自定义逻辑。这个方法可以用于数据验证、计算、......
  • 【Vuejs】Date()常用方法
    Date()常用方法vardate=newDate()console.log(date);//FriOct29202114:18:13GMT+0800(中国标准时间)console.log(date.getMonth());//获取月份(0-11,0代表1月,所以在显示当前时间的时候需要date.getMonth()+1)console.log(date.getYear());......
  • 三维模型3DTile格式轻量化压缩的遇到常见问题与处理方法分析
    三维模型3DTile格式轻量化压缩的遇到常见问题与处理方法分析 三维模型的轻量化压缩是一项技术挑战,特别是在处理复杂的3DTile格式时。下面列举了一些处理过程中可能遇到的常见问题以及相应的处理方法:模型精度损失:在进行压缩处理时,由于顶点减少或数据精度降低,可能导致模型的精......
  • 在Linux上使用netstat命令查证DDOS攻击的方法
    服务器出现缓慢的状况可能由很多事情导致,比如错误的配置,脚本和差的硬件。但是有时候它可能因为有人对你的服务器用DoS或者DDoS进行洪水攻击。DoS攻击或者DDoS攻击是试图让机器或者网络资源不可用的攻击。这种攻击的攻击目标网站或者服务通常是托管在高防服务器比如银行,信用卡支......
  • 13 动态创建对象执行方法
    反射的作用packageannotate;importjava.lang.reflect.Constructor;importjava.lang.reflect.Field;//通过反射,动态创建对象publicclassTest12{publicstaticvoidmain(String[]args)throwsException{Classc1=Body.class;//1......